Hr Manager

Dundee, KwaZulu-Natal, South Africa

Job Description


Key Responsibilities:
Strategic HR Leadership:

  • Develop, implement, and oversee the organisations HR strategy in alignment with overall business objectives
  • Collaborate with executive leadership to ensure HR initiatives support the companys long-term goals and vision
  • Employment Equity Compliance and accountability
  • Workplace skills program and MQA compliance
Department Management:
  • Lead and manage the entire HR department, providing guidance, mentoring, and support to HR staff members
  • Foster a collaborative and high-performance culture within the HR team
HR Strategy Development:
  • Work closely with Senior Leadership to develop and execute HR strategies that enhance organisational effectiveness and employee engagement
  • Drive initiatives related to talent management, workforce planning, and succession planning
  • CompEasy compliance and understanding from both COIDA and RMA
  • Management of department of labour and department of home affairs audits and compliance
  • B-BBEE compliance and targets are aligned and met accordingly
